Output 749d6bdcd619bd8733959d6b368fd7e1f320536a81e437c26992d941d7a6f324:21

value
156000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d9d9df157f4b5f92d50560ae081d23aadd0ba8f2 OP_EQUAL
address
3MYuZ9EPDvRmvZUQJM9ahdt9YNfez6JcjS
transaction
749d6bdcd619bd8733959d6b368fd7e1f320536a81e437c26992d941d7a6f324
confirmations
101317
spent
true